Abstract: Aspects described herein include a wearable headset comprising an optical arrangement configured to couple light from a display onto a first field of view, and one or more visual sensors defining a second field of view. The wearable headset further comprises one or more computer processors configured to receive a signal indicating that the headset is in an unworn state, and, while the headset is in the unworn state, operate the one or more visual sensors to detect one or more user inputs within the second field of view.

Abstract: Techniques for randomized device interaction are provided. A first communication pattern is selected, with at least a degree of randomness, from a plurality of communication patterns, where each of the plurality of communication patterns specifies one or more audio profiles. A first audio profile specified in the first communication pattern is identified. A first portion of audio is extracted from a first audio file with at least a degree of randomness, and the first portion of audio is modified based on the first audio profile. Finally, the first modified portion of audio is outputted by a first device.

Abstract: According to one implementation, a dual-mode augmented reality and virtual reality viewer (AR/VR viewer) includes a device configured to provide AR and VR effects, the device including a display screen, a VR shield, and a transparency control unit coupled to the VR shield. The AR/VR viewer also includes a computing platform for generating the AR and VR effects communicatively coupled to the device. The display screen has a user facing first surface for receiving the AR and VR effects, and a second surface opposite the user facing first surface. The display screen or a transmissive layer adjoining the display screen is configured to have a variable transparency. The VR shield is configured to be one of substantially transparent in an AR mode and substantially opaque in a VR mode under the control of the transparency control unit.

Abstract: According to one implementation, an image generation system includes a rotor, a base including a motor for spinning the rotor about an axis of rotation, a display secured to the rotor, the display including a display surface, and a blur screen secured to the display. The blur screen has a vertical edge substantially parallel to the axis of rotation and includes a first light emission barrier, a second light emission barrier, and a horizontal gap having a width substantially perpendicular to the vertical edge separating the first light emission barrier from the second light emission barrier. The first light emission barrier and the second light emission barrier are configured to substantially prevent rotational blur of an image displayed by the display surface while the display and the blur screen are spun by the motor and the rotor.

Abstract: A system includes a host device having a hardware processor and a host wireless transceiver, and client devices having client wireless transceivers for wireless communications with the host device. The hardware processor receives wireless signals transmitted by the client wireless transceivers using the host wireless transceiver, and determines locations of the client devices relative to the host device based on angles of arrival of the of the wireless signals. The hardware processor further determines an activation sequence for activating the client devices based on the locations relative to the host device, and transmits control signals using the host wireless transceiver, according to the activation sequence, to activate the client devices.

Abstract: Embodiments provide for managing ownership of physical objects and digital counterparts using a distributed ledger and tokens stored on the physical objects. An example method generally includes reading, via a wireless data connection between a physical object and a mobile device, a token stored on the physical object. The token may include at least a unique identifier of the physical object. A request to transfer ownership of the physical object to an owner of the mobile device is generated, and the request may include at least the unique identifier of the physical object. The generated request is transmitted to a distributed ledger system, and a response is received from the distributed ledger system indicating whether the transfer was successful. The indication of whether the transfer was successful is displayed on the mobile device.

Abstract: Embodiments provide for autonomous drone play and directional alignment by in response to receiving a command for a remotely controlled device to perform a behavior, monitoring a first series of actions performed by the remotely controlled device that comprise the behavior; receiving feedback related to how the remotely controlled device performs the behavior, wherein the feedback is received from at least one of a user, a second device, and environmental sensors; updating, according to the feedback, a machine learning model used by the remotely controlled device to produce a second, different series of actions to perform the behavior; and in response to receiving a subsequent command to perform the behavior, instructing the remotely controlled device to perform the second series of actions.

Abstract: According to one implementation, an image generation system includes a rotor and a motor for spinning the rotor about an axis of rotation, and a display secured to the rotor. The display includes a display surface and a display aperture, a first privacy screen situated at the display surface and having a convex curvature relative to light emitted from the display surface, and a second privacy screen situated between the first privacy screen and the display aperture and having a concave curvature relative to light emitted from the display surface. The first privacy screen and the second privacy screen are configured to substantially prevent rotational blur of an image displayed by the display surface while the display is spun by the motor and the rotor.

Abstract: A playset comprises a plurality of hotspots positioned within a plurality of scenes. A switching mechanism is configured to selectively couple to the each of the plurality of hotspots and is communicatively coupled with a controller. The controller is configured to establish communication with a first object using a first hotspot and determine an object type of the first object and a location of the first object within the playset. The location of the first object corresponds to a scene that contains the first hotspot. The controller is further configured to select an interactive media based on the object type and the location of the first object, select a first media file based on the selected interactive media, and instruct the first media file to be output on an output device.
